Scope & Segmentation

  • Application Areas: Composite resins serve a broad range of restorative treatments such as direct fillings, crowns, inlays, onlays, veneers, and orthodontic bonding, effectively addressing clinical and aesthetic priorities in both dental practices and laboratories.
  • Distribution Channels: Products are distributed through established offline networks that emphasize specialist training as well as online platforms offering flexible procurement options for clinics, manufacturers, and laboratories—each channel supporting technical expertise and reliable supply.
  • Geographical Regions: Activity in this market is observed worldwide, spanning mature economies and major emerging growth regions. Notable expansion is underway in China, the United States, Germany, India, Brazil, and Saudi Arabia, reflecting both established and new commercial opportunities.
  • Key Suppliers: Leading companies such as BASF SE, Dow Inc., Covestro AG, Arkema SA, Evonik Industries AG, Hexion Inc., Huntsman Corporation, LANXESS AG, Mitsubishi Chemical Holdings Corporation, and DIC Corporation are recognized for proprietary chemistry, process innovation, and technical collaboration with buyers.
  • Technological Innovations: The sector is incorporating nanotechnology-based fillers to achieve improved strength, tailored resin matrices for targeted performance, use of bio-based monomers responding to sustainability pressures, advanced photoinitiators that speed up curing, and direct compatibility with 3D printing and CAD/CAM systems, optimizing clinical efficiency.

Tariff Impact: Navigating Supply Chain and Production Cost Challenges

Recent implementation of tariffs on key raw material inputs—such as monomers and fillers—has created heightened cost pressures within manufacturing. In response, companies are reinforcing ties to domestic suppliers, diversifying sources of raw materials, and investing in manufacturing process efficiency, most notably through continuous production practices. Regional supply consolidation and the optimization of logistics networks are stabilizing both supply and pricing for businesses navigating fluctuating international markets.
